Surat Thani vs Roanoke, Virginia Climate & Distance Between

Usa flag
  • The distance between Surat Thani, Thailand and Roanoke, Virginia, Usa is approximately 14,849 km or 9,227 mi.
  • To reach Surat Thani in this distance one would set out from Roanoke, Virginia bearing 1.2°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Surat Thani bearing 179° or S .
  • Surat Thani has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Roanoke, Virginia has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
  • Surat Thani is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Roanoke, Virginia is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
  • The average annual temperature is 13.2 °C (23.8°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 19.9 °C (35.8°F) less in Surat Thani.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 591.4 mm (23.3 in) more which is equivalent to 591.4 l/m² (14.51 US gal/ft²) or 5,914,000 l/ha (632,246 US gal/ac) more. About 1 4/7 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 21.1° higher in Surat Thani than in Roanoke, Virginia.
